Emily Deardorff joined the University of North Texas System in February 2020 and currently serves as the associate vice chancellor for Governmental Relations. In this role, Ms. Deardorff provides state fiscal policy counsel toward the development, implementation, and oversight for Government Relations and Strategy initiatives across all institutions in the University of North Texas System.

Previously, Ms. Deardorff served as the assistant vice chancellor for Governmental Relations for The University of Texas System. In this position, she was responsible for appropriations related issues that impacted The University of Texas System Administration and each of its academic and health institutions. Ms. Deardorff previously served as a higher education budget analyst at the Legislative Budget Board and was responsible for working with institutions and the Texas Legislature to develop state budget recommendations for institutions of higher education.

Ms. Deardorff earned her Bachelor of Arts degree in economics from Austin College and her Master of Public Affairs from the LBJ School of Public Affairs at The University of Texas at Austin.
